IT Chatbot now live in beta 

We’re excited to announce the launch of the IT chatbot (beta) on it.ubc.ca. 

Developed by the Digital Experience Lab (DxL) with the UBC IT Communications Team, the chatbot is powered by generative AI. It’s part of our broader IT Website Refresh project, which focuses on improving digital access, clarity, and self-service support for the UBC community. 

This new feature is designed to make it easier for students, faculty, and staff to find the IT services, tools, and support they need. Whether you’re troubleshooting an issue, looking for software, or trying to understand cybersecurity guidelines, the chatbot is ready to help any time of day. 

You’ll find the IT chatbot in the bottom-right corner of every page on the IT website. Simply type your question and the chatbot will guide you to the most relevant resources. It draws from a wide range of UBC IT content, including the main website, over 200 Knowledge Base articles, the Privacy Matters website, and UBC’s Generative AI website. 

The  IT chatbot is in beta, and it’s still learning. That’s why we’re asking for your help to try it out, explore what it can do, and share your experience with us through the survey. Your feedback will directly shape future updates and improvements.
